yoke — full definition

  1. noun A wooden bar or frame joining two draught animals, such as oxen, at the neck so they can pull a plough or cart together.
  2. noun The part of a garment that fits around the shoulders or hips, from which the rest hangs.
  3. noun Figuratively, a burden, bond, or restraint imposed on someone, such as oppression or an obligation.
  4. verb To join two draught animals together with a yoke, or attach them to a cart or plough.
  5. verb To link or unite two things or people closely, often in a way that feels restrictive.
